




I spent two weeks putting the Wireless Hall Effect Multi-Platform Gamepad Controller through its paces on both PC and mobile gaming setups. This controller aims to be the only peripheral you need, and its ability to switch between wireless and wired modes makes it a standout choice for hybrid gamers.
The build quality feels remarkably sturdy, featuring ergonomic contours that hold up well during intense gaming sessions. The core appeal lies in the Hall Effect sticks, which provide exceptionally smooth, drift-free input that outperforms standard mechanical controllers in both responsiveness and durability.
Setup is virtually instantaneous whether you are using the included dongle or the Bluetooth pairing feature for your phone. The transition between wired and wireless modes is seamless, allowing me to jump from desktop Steam gaming to mobile titles without any re-pairing headaches.
